Choosing the Right Posture‍ Corrector for Your Needs

When it comes to improving ⁤your posture, a posture corrector can be a ‍game-changer. However, with so⁤ many options available in the market, picking ‍the right one for ​your needs⁢ can​ seem overwhelming. But fret not, as we’re here to guide you through the ⁢process and help you make an ​informed decision. Here are a few key factors to consider before purchasing a ‍posture corrector:

  • Comfort: Look​ for ‍a ‍posture corrector that is made of breathable and lightweight materials. It should‌ fit well without causing any​ discomfort or irritation,⁣ especially if you plan ⁢to wear it for‍ extended periods.
  • Level of ⁢Support: Assess the level of support you require. Some correctors ⁤are designed to ‍provide ⁣full back support, ⁣while ​others focus on specific areas ‌such as ⁣the upper ⁢back or shoulders. ‌Consider your specific needs and choose accordingly.
  • Adjustability:​ An adjustable posture corrector ensures a proper‌ fit for individuals of different sizes. Look for adjustable straps⁣ or bands to ⁢customize ⁢the fit to your body shape ⁢and⁢ support requirements.

Furthermore, it’s crucial to consider your ⁤lifestyle and daily activities when selecting a posture corrector. If you are active and engage in ​sports ⁤or exercise regularly, opt ⁤for a⁣ corrector that allows‌ freedom​ of movement⁤ and doesn’t‍ restrict your range of⁢ motion. ⁤On the other hand,⁢ if you spend⁢ long hours sitting⁤ at a‍ desk, a corrector ​that provides all-round support and promotes proper seated posture may be more suitable.

Step-by-Step‍ Guide ⁢on ​How to Wear a ‍Posture‍ Corrector

Wearing⁣ a posture corrector can greatly ⁢improve your posture⁤ and alleviate discomfort. To ⁤ensure ⁢you get the maximum⁢ benefits, follow these simple steps:

  • Select the ⁤right‌ size: It is crucial to choose the correct size for your body. Most posture ⁤correctors come with adjustable​ straps, so​ measure yourself around the chest and ​waist to find the appropriate fit.
  • Put‌ it ⁤on⁤ correctly: Start⁢ by⁢ sliding the ‍posture corrector over your head,⁣ allowing ‍it to rest on your shoulders. Ensure that the padded straps are ⁢on ‌your shoulders and the waistband is snug ⁣but not too tight around your waist.
  • Adjust the straps: ⁤ With the corrector on, adjust the straps to fit​ your ⁢body comfortably. Make sure the shoulder straps are secure, yet not digging‍ into your​ skin, ⁤and the⁢ waistband is firmly but⁣ comfortably ‌fastened.

Once ⁣you ⁤have the corrector⁢ securely fastened, it’s important to allow your⁣ body⁤ to adapt⁤ gradually to wearing it. ⁤Start⁤ by wearing it for short periods, such as 30 minutes, and gradually increase⁣ the time ⁣as ‍your ‌body adjusts‌ over the course of a few weeks. Avoid wearing⁤ the posture corrector while sleeping or engaging in strenuous physical activities.

Remember, ⁣wearing ‌a posture ⁤corrector is just one part of improving your posture. Combine‌ its use with regular​ exercise‍ and postural stretches. With consistency and patience, ⁢you can achieve better posture and ⁢experience the​ benefits of a healthier⁣ and more⁤ comfortable back.

Common Mistakes ‌to Avoid When Wearing a ⁤Posture Corrector

Proper posture is essential for maintaining a healthy spine and preventing back​ pain. While a posture corrector can ⁤be immensely helpful in correcting and supporting your posture,​ there⁣ are ⁤a few common mistakes​ that you should⁤ avoid to ensure ⁢maximum effectiveness and ‌comfort.

Avoid these common mistakes when⁢ wearing a‍ posture⁢ corrector:

  • Tightening it too‌ much: ‍ One⁤ of the⁤ most‍ common mistakes people ‍make is tightening their posture corrector excessively. Remember, it is meant ⁢to gently align your spine, not constrict your breathing or hinder your ​movement. Ensure you ‍adjust the straps comfortably, allowing for proper‌ blood circulation without any discomfort.
  • Wearing ​it for too long: ⁤While it may seem‌ tempting to wear your posture corrector all day long, it’s important⁣ to give your muscles some ​rest. Start by wearing it ⁢for short periods and ⁢gradually increase the duration over time. Wearing ⁢it for extended periods without breaks can lead‍ to muscle​ atrophy ⁣and reliance ⁣on the device rather​ than building your own core‍ strength.
  • Ignoring ​the instructions: ⁣Each posture corrector⁤ may have specific instructions for its ‌usage. Ignoring ‌these instructions can lead to improper usage and suboptimal⁣ results. Take the time to read and understand the guidelines provided by the manufacturer to ​ensure you⁣ get the most out of your posture corrector.

Avoiding these common mistakes will not ​only ⁣enhance the benefits of your posture corrector but⁢ also promote a healthy and confident posture. Remember, it takes time and ⁣consistency to‍ develop⁤ good posture ⁣habits, so​ be patient ⁤and practice mindful ⁢wearing of your posture⁤ corrector.

How Long‌ Should You Wear a⁢ Posture Corrector ⁢Every Day?

Wearing ⁢a posture corrector⁤ can⁣ have significant ⁢benefits for your overall posture and⁣ well-being. However, it’s ⁢crucial to wear it for the appropriate duration each ⁣day to ⁤ensure maximum effectiveness and avoid ‍any potential negative effects. So, ⁤ Here’s what you need to ‌know:

1. Gradually increase wear time: If you’re ‌just starting to use a posture ⁤corrector,⁤ it’s important to allow your body to adapt gradually. Begin ‍by wearing it ​for about 15-30 minutes⁢ per day ⁣and slowly increase the duration over time. This approach helps your muscles‌ adjust and prevents unnecessary discomfort.

2. Aim for daily consistency: Consistency plays a key role ​in retraining your posture. To see⁣ noticeable improvements, aim to wear the posture corrector for at ⁤least one to two hours every day.⁣ You can break this ‍duration into shorter⁤ intervals, such as 30 minutes in the​ morning, ‍another 30 minutes in the ‌afternoon, and a final hour in the⁢ evening. Remember, the ‌more consistently you⁣ wear it,⁤ the⁤ more effective it can ‌be in promoting proper‌ alignment.

Additional Exercises to Complement⁣ Posture Corrector Use

Regularly using a posture corrector can ⁣greatly⁤ benefit your overall posture, but did you know that⁤ incorporating additional exercises ​into your routine​ can enhance its effectiveness? Here‍ are ​a few exercises that can complement your posture⁢ corrector use, ​helping⁢ you‍ to ‌strengthen the muscles responsible for proper alignment‌ and maintaining good posture.

1. Plank

​ ⁣ The plank ‌exercise is an excellent way ‍to improve core strength and stability, which are essential for good posture. To perform a plank, start by lying⁤ face⁢ down on the floor. ‍Position your elbows directly beneath your⁢ shoulders and prop ⁤yourself up in a ‌forearm plank ‌position. Engage your core muscles, keep your back flat, ⁤and hold this ⁢position ​for as long‍ as ‌you can. As you ⁢progress, you can gradually increase‌ the duration of‍ your plank. Regularly incorporating​ the plank exercise ​into your routine can ⁣help⁤ improve your posture⁤ by strengthening the ​muscles in your abdomen, back, and shoulders.

2. ⁣Shoulder Retraction Exercises

‌ Shoulder retraction exercises ⁣are another effective way to complement your posture corrector use. These exercises‍ target the muscles in your‍ upper back and shoulders,⁤ helping to counteract the forward-slouching position that many⁣ of‌ us often ​find ourselves in. One simple exercise ‍involves standing with your arms extended in front of you at shoulder‌ height. From this‍ position, squeeze your shoulder blades together as if ⁢you are trying to hold a pencil between ‌them. Hold this‌ squeeze for a ⁣few seconds, release,​ and repeat several times. By regularly performing ‍these shoulder retraction exercises, you can strengthen the muscles that ⁢aid in maintaining proper posture and reduce ‌the likelihood of slouching.

Frequently Asked Questions

Q: Why is it important to wear a posture corrector properly?
A: Wearing ​a ‌posture corrector properly ensures that it effectively ‌aligns ‌your ​spine, providing ⁣support and improving ⁣your posture over​ time.

Q: How‌ do I choose the right posture ‍corrector for me?
A: When selecting⁣ a‌ posture‍ corrector, consider factors such as your body type, the level of support you‍ need,⁣ and the comfort it offers. Consulting with‌ a healthcare professional can‍ also provide valuable⁤ guidance.

Q: ⁤Can wearing a⁤ posture corrector be uncomfortable?
A: It is normal to‌ experience some discomfort when initially‍ wearing a posture corrector. However,⁤ with proper adjustment and gradual ‍usage, most people find it ⁢becomes more comfortable⁢ over ⁢time.

Q:⁤ How tight⁢ should a posture‍ corrector be?
A: ⁢A posture corrector should be comfortably snug but not ⁢overly tight. It should support your upper body without causing⁤ pain or⁢ restricting your breathing.

Q: Can I wear a posture corrector all day ⁢long?
A: Initially, ‌it’s recommended to wear a posture‍ corrector for short ​periods, gradually‍ increasing the duration ⁣as your body ​adjusts. However, it⁤ is essential ⁣to⁤ listen‌ to‍ your body and take breaks when necessary.

Q: ⁢Can a posture corrector be⁢ worn ‍during‍ physical ⁢activities?
A: Posture correctors are generally not recommended for high-intensity‍ physical activities or sports that involve a wide range of motion. They⁤ are more suitable ‌for daily activities‌ and sedentary tasks.

Q: Are there any specific⁣ exercises to ⁤complement wearing a ‌posture corrector?
A: Yes, certain exercises can complement the ⁤use of a posture corrector. Strengthening exercises⁢ for‌ your back ‌and ​core muscles ​can help improve your posture and overall muscle balance.

Q: How long ‌does it ⁣take to see results‌ from wearing a posture corrector?
A: Every individual is unique, but typically, consistent use of a⁤ posture corrector,⁤ combined with ‌appropriate exercises, can lead to noticeable improvements in posture within a few⁣ weeks to a few months.

Q:⁣ Can‌ a posture corrector be‌ worn by anyone?
A: Most people can benefit from wearing a posture corrector, ⁢including those with sedentary lifestyles, individuals who work ⁤long ⁢hours at a ⁣desk, and those ‍recovering from injuries. However, it‌ is advisable to⁣ consult with a healthcare⁢ professional before using one.

Q: ⁤Are there any potential side‌ effects ⁤of⁤ using ​a posture corrector?
A: When ​used properly, posture correctors⁢ are generally safe. However, some individuals may experience minor discomfort,​ redness, or chafing.​ If ⁢you ⁣experience any ​persistent pain ‍or adverse⁣ effects, it is⁢ recommended ⁤to discontinue use and consult with a⁤ healthcare​ professional.
